"System Design Interview" is a comprehensive book written by Alex Xu, a seasoned software engineer and expert in system design. The book is designed to help readers prepare for system design interviews, which are a crucial part of the hiring process for many top tech companies. The book provides a structured approach to learning system design concepts, principles, and best practices, making it an invaluable resource for anyone looking to improve their system design skills.
